The formation and maintenance of a leading-edge vortex during the forward motion of an animal wing
Journal of Fluid Mechanics, 2007A simple model is presented to explain the observed generation of a quasi-steady vortex at the leading edge of an animal wing that rotates in a horizontal plane about a body-centred axis. Vorticity formed by separation at the leading edge is transported outwards by a spanwise velocity field generated by two sources of spanwise pressure gradient, one ...

Numerical animation of the flow over the upper surface of a butterfly's wing
1996The objective of this study is to present an animation of numerical simulations performed on a two-dimensional model representing the cavities found on the upper surface of a typical butterfly wing. Numerical results were obtained using a mixed Eulerian-Lagrangian vortex method.
